SPAGHETTI alla CHITARRA Spaghetti alla Chitarra pasta is a long, thin, and uniquely square-shaped pasta from the Abruzzo region of Italy. Named after the guitar-like tool used to make it. A chitarra, is a tool with many strings used to slice the dough into thick strands. The square shape gives them textural appeal and makes them an ideal pasta partner for a ragú of beef or pork. FETTUCCINE

Fettuccine means “small ribbons” in Italian and is often used in Roman kitchens. This long, thicker pasta is used in a classical Roman dish with only butter and parmesan. The pasta works beautifully with substantial, meat-based sauces. But you can always enjoy this cut in the classic dish Fettuccine Alfredo. TAGLIATELLE Tagliatelle is a long flat pasta from the Emilia-Romagna and Marche regions. An essential characteristic of this pasta is its course texture, which makes it ideal for soaking up denser sauces. Traditionally this cut of pasta is used for Pasta Bolognese. PAPPARDELLE

Pappardelle is a very broad, flat pasta originating from the region of Tuscany. The long ribbons are ¾ inch wide and sturdy, making it ideal for bold thick sauces. Its name comes from the Italian verb pappare, which means “to gobble up!” Traditionally, stews or roasts will be served over Pappardelle to soak up rich sauces. A Family Recipe from Sapori di Casa

SPAGHETTI alla CHITARRA with CURRIED ROASTED PEPPER CREAM 4 SERVINGS INGREDIENTS for the ROASTED PEPPER CREAM ½ cup Marinna Colonna Molise D.O.P. extra virgin olive oil 1 ½ cups roasted yellow peppers, chopped 1 shallot, chopped 1 tablespoon freshly squeezed lemon juice 1 teaspoon curry powder 1 small chili pepper, seeded and chopped

PASTA 2 packages Sapori di Casa Spaghetti alla Chitarra Sea salt 8 fresh basil leaves sliced in a chiffonade

PREPARATION: Put the roasted peppers, shallot, lemon juice, curry powder and chili pepper into a blender jar and puree until creamy. Pour the puree into a saucepan on low heat to warm it. Cook the pasta al dente in boiling salted water according to the package directions. Toss the spaghetti with the pepper cream and garnish with the basil.
